原文:js实现jquery的offset()

用过jQuery的offset 的同学都知道 offset .top或offset .left很方便地取得元素相对于整个页面的偏移。 而在js里,没有这样直接的方法,节点的属性offsetTop可以获得该节点相对于父节点的相对偏移 但不能直接获得其绝对偏移,我们可用节点逐层递归向上来相加offsetTop来获得绝对偏移。 使用时,则如: ...

2015-01-09 22:53 2 1998 推荐指数:

查看详情

JSoffset

JS动画的主要内容如下: 1、三大家族和一个事件对象: - 三大家族:offset/scroll/client。也叫三大系列。 - 事件对象/event(事件被触动时,鼠标和键盘的状态)(通过属性控制)。 2、动画(闪现/匀速/缓动) 3、冒泡/兼容/封装 一、offset 家族 ...

Fri Jun 19 10:54:00 CST 2020 0 769
JQuery Offset实验与应用

  我们有时候需要实现这样一种功能:点击一个按钮,然后在按钮的下方显示一个div。当按钮位于角落时,div的位置设定就需要计算,使div完全显示。   我打算使用offset()方法实现此功能,但要先弄清楚他的功能。 实验:   offset()的top是指元素与document的上边的距离 ...

Wed Nov 14 16:44:00 CST 2012 11 8725
jQuery CSS 操作 - offset() 方法

今天在一个页面需要知道jquery版本号,来决定使用什么样的方法,有以下方式可以获取到   $.fn.jquery   $.prototype.jquery   这两种方式都可以获取到jquery的版本号 ...

Thu Apr 25 05:23:00 CST 2019 0 563
jQueryjs之Cookie实现

Web开发者的朋友们基本上都知道,jQuery是对js的封装。今天之所以想讲解这个问题,主要是因为Cookie用的还是比较多,应用场景除了老生常谈的购物车,还有就是用户状态(以我之前开发的一个项目除了session和token外,还有一个加密cookie,双重保护,确保系统安全)。 一、js中 ...

Sun Mar 17 04:59:00 CST 2019 0 853
jsjQuery实现的Ajax

1. JS实现Ajax <!doctype html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port ...

Sat Nov 24 02:04:00 CST 2018 0 2829
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M